Buying a Wine Cooler Under Counter
Undercounter wine refrigerators let you store and serve your wine at the ideal temperature. These wine refrigerators are available in various finishes such as stainless steel and black. They are a perfect match with existing kitchen cabinetry.
These are perfect for those who drink casually and who wish to preserve bottles that they won't be able to consume right away. You can also use a wine cooler to store foods, medication, or skin care products without the items in your fridge taking on that food's scents.
Size
A wine cooler under counter is a great idea to add a fashionable, functional element to your home without taking up too much space. Undercounter wine refrigerators come in a wide range of sizes that means you can pick the one that best suits your storage requirements and space. The size of the fridge will also determine how many bottles it can store. Larger wine refrigerators are able to hold 50 or more bottles.
When you are choosing an undercounter refrigerator, you should be aware of a few aspects other than the bottle capacity. The most important factor to consider is whether it's a dual-zone or single-zone model. Single-zone units have a single compartment that keeps all wines at the same temperature, small wine fridge uk which may be fine for serving wine but isn't ideal for long-term storage or for aging. Dual-zone units on the contrary, let you store red and white wines at different temperatures to ensure that they are appreciated at their best wine cooler fridge.
The height of the fridge is also important. Wine fridges that are undercounter are typically built into countertops or in cabinets However, you can have freestanding models that stand on their own. Built-in wine fridges vent from the bottom of the front and require a certain amount of clearance to ensure adequate airflow. Freestanding wine fridges, on the other hand, vent through the back and can be positioned anywhere.
In the end, the size of the refrigerator will depend on where you plan to put it and how large your collection is. If you're a casual drinker and want to keep a small Wine fridge uk wine cooler could suffice for you. If, however, you're an avid wine drinker with a growing collection, the larger wine refrigerator is likely to be better.
Undercounter wine coolers as well as wine fridges can be utilized in dining rooms, kitchens, basements, living rooms and much more. In general, they are more versatile than other types of wine cellars and offer an elegant, modern look to any room. Some models come with reversible doors that can be opened from left-to right or right-to-left.

Installation
In contrast to wine coolers with freestanding units that stand on their own, under counter units are designed to blend seamlessly into your cabinetry. These units are ideal for kitchen islands, entertainment areas and wet bars. They provide your space with a sleek and refined appearance while keeping your wine at an optimal temperature. They also make space, allowing for more bottles.
It is crucial to select the best place for your wine cooler, as it can affect the way your wine is stored. You'll need to ensure that the space you choose is free of dust, crumbs, and other debris that could cause damage. You'll need to ensure that there's enough space around the unit to allow for proper airflow. The ideal location is out of direct sunlight, which can cause heat and make the unit perform more than it should. If you can, avoid installing your cooler in the same area as a dishwasher or refrigerator since they both generate heat.
Before moving your wine fridge freestanding cooler to a new location make sure it's close to the power source. You should avoid using an extension cord unless it is absolutely necessary, as this is not recommended by the manufacturer and can be a reason to deny any warranties offered. It's a great idea to use a hammer's level after the unit has been installed to ensure that it's flat from front-to-back and side-to the side. Having a level can prevent your wine bottles from falling over when you open or close the door, and it will also ensure that the cooling system functions at a high efficiency.
